Patent number: 11748971Abstract: This disclosure relates to a method and system for identifying products using digital fingerprints. The method includes receiving, by a product tracking system, a set of images corresponding to a product, wherein the set of images are received along with associated context information. The method generates a set of standardized images by pre-processing the set of images. Each standardized image of the set of standardized images are further segmented into a plurality of zones. A zone wise fingerprint is generated for each zone of the plurality of zones. A product digital fingerprint is generated for the product by combining zone wise fingerprints associated with the set of standardized images, wherein the product digital fingerprint identifies the product.Type: GrantFiled: May 25, 2021Date of Patent: September 5, 2023Assignee: WIPRO LIMITEDInventors: Senthil Kumar Kumaresan, Aditya Bhola, Gurdeep Virdi

Patent number: 10832187Abstract: A device may evaluate first data to identify a plurality of users, where each user, of the plurality of users, is assigned to complete a portion of a group task. The device may evaluate the first data to select a first user, of the plurality of users, for completion of a particular portion of the group task based on a first set of decision criteria. The device may provide, to the first user, information identifying the particular portion of the group task. The device may receive second data relating to the particular portion of the group task after providing information identifying the particular portion of the group task. The device may evaluate the first data to select a second user, of the plurality of users, based on a second set of decision criteria. The device may provide, to the second user, information associated with the second data.Type: GrantFiled: June 9, 2016Date of Patent: November 10, 2020Assignee: Accenture Global Services LimitedInventors: Vibhu Saujanya Sharma, Vikrant S. Patent number: 10445671Abstract: A system may receive task information identifying tasks to be performed by workers of one or more crowds. The system may obtain worker information describing the workers. The system may determine task completion probabilities based on the task information and the worker information. A task completion probability may identify a likelihood that a particular crowd will complete a particular task. The system may determine crowd recommendation information based on the task completion probabilities, the task information, and/or the worker information. The crowd recommendation information may identify recommended crowds to which a task is recommended to be provided. The system may output the crowd recommendation information and/or the worker information to permit selection of the crowds to perform the task.Type: GrantFiled: October 21, 2015Date of Patent: October 15, 2019Assignee: Accenture Global Services LimitedInventors: Alpana Dubey, Gurdeep Virdi, Anurag Dwarakanath, Alex Kass, Sakshi Taneja, Suma Mani Kuriakose

Patent number: 10063507Abstract: A collaboration system provides a combination of technical features to address complex collaboration between geographically distributed teams. The collaboration system implements follow and notify functionality, monitor and engage functionality, and capture functionality. The collaboration system may, for instance, tailor data flows and notifications of significant workflow events via a dynamically tuned subscription model. The system may also create a digital collaboration workspace supported by automation and machine learning functionality. In addition, the system may create documentation of collaboration with automatic recommendation of metadata tags to support search and cataloging of the documentation.Type: GrantFiled: August 27, 2015Date of Patent: August 28, 2018Assignee: Accenture Global Services LimitedInventors: Alex Kass, Gurdeep Virdi, David Q. Publication number: 20160162471Abstract: An intelligent social feed generator system leverages existing social platforms to generate context specific social feeds having enhanced messages that facilitate context specific user actions. The system implements technical features that analyze messages on existing social platforms to determine a message context and identify responsive user actions. The system generates enhanced messages allowing the user to take such action. The system also dynamically generates an enhanced social feed based on a particular usage context, where the social feed is formed of messages that match the usage context.Type: ApplicationFiled: December 2, 2015Publication date: June 9, 2016Inventors: Gurdeep Virdi, Alex Kass, Upendra Chintala, Veenu Arora

Publication number: 20150356495Abstract: A digital workspace connects enterprise applications with collaborative applications and social applications into a unified work environment. The digital workspace includes rule-based process mediation service circuitry in communication with the enterprise application and collaboration hub service circuitry in communication with the rule-based process mediation service circuitry and the social application. The digital workspace implements a messaging exchange architecture in support of completion of the workflow within the digital workspace. The messaging exchange includes receiving a workflow status message from the enterprise application, executing a matching task rule with the rule-based process mediation service circuitry responsive to the workflow status message, and in response, issuing a collaboration message to the collaboration application, issuing an information message to the social application, or both.Type: ApplicationFiled: June 2, 2015Publication date: December 10, 2015Inventors: Gurdeep Virdi, Alex Kass
